What Astrology is and How to Use it

If you're looking for a no frills introduction to astrology, you've come to the right place. But this book isn't just the theory; Bruce Scofield brings a wide-angled-lens approach to this rich and diverse subject, so that by the end of the book you will have a good grounding in a variety of astrological techniques and be able to interpret your own chart to a reasonable level; you will also have benefited from a mountain-top view, overlooking astrology's fascinating and complicated past, and gain insight into how the different branches of the art developed and the battles with religion that ensued as they did so. For those who want to push further into the number-crunching a detailed Appendix teaches chart calculation from the ground up. This book was originally published by One Reed Publications as 'User's Guide to Astrology'.

About the Author

Bruce Scofield began a life-long study of astrology in 1967 and since the mid 1970s has been an astrological consultant specialising in psychological analysis, relationships and electional astrology. He is the author of, or contributor to, many books and a large number of articles on astrology and other topics. He has served on the education committee of the National Center for Geocosmic Research (NCGR), as President of the Professional Astrologers Alliance (PAA), and he teaches for Kepler College. He holds an M.A. in history and a Ph.D. in geosciences. His website is www.onereed.com.
